A unit of numbering in South Asian languages equal to ten million (10,000,000); used in India and other countries.
From Sanskrit 'koti' and Hindi 'karor,' the word represents the South Asian numerical system that differs from Western millions and billions.
A crore is 10 million, and when you hear about Indian movie box office collections, they're often in crores—it's a reminder that different cultures count and name large numbers differently, which affects how we perceive scale.
